#05CC0D Hex Color Code

#05CC0D

The Hexadecimal Color #05CC0D is a contrast shade of Lime. #05CC0D RGB value is rgb(5, 204, 13). RGB Color Model of #05CC0D consists of 1% red, 80% green and 5% blue. HSL color Mode of #05CC0D has 122°(degrees) Hue, 95% Saturation and 41% Lightness. #05CC0D color has an wavelength of 543.18519n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#05CC0D is #33FF33.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#05CC0D is #0C1. The Closest Color to #05CC0D is #00FF00. Official Name of #05CC0D Hex Code is Green.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#05CC0D is 98 Cyan 0 Magenta 94 Yellow 20 Black and #05CC0D CMY is 98, 0, 94.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#05CC0D is hsl(122,95,41,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(122, 98, 80).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#05CC0D is 21.73, 43.24, 7.58.
Hex8 Value of #05CC0D is #05CC0DFF. Decimal Value of #05CC0D is 379917 and Octal Value of #05CC0D is 1346015. Binary Value of #05CC0D is 101, 11001100, 1101 and Android of #05CC0D is 4278569997 / 0xff05cc0d.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#05CC0D is 0.299, 0.596, 0.596 and YIQ Color Space of #05CC0D is 122.725, -57.2158, -101.5277.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#05CC0D is 33.27, 58.16, 8.11.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#05CC0D is 71.72, -72.36, 68.96.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#05CC0D is 71.72, -67.52, 86.85.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#05CC0D is 71.72, 99.96, 136.38. Hunter Lab variable of #05CC0D is 65.76, -56.09, 39.2.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#05CC0D

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
